Angels in a Harsh World

Rate this book
Unwittingly on a mission from the angels, a young woman travels to India, where her divinely ordained goodness and beauty attract everyone but blind her to the evil in the heart of her envious traveling companion. 35,000 first printing. Tour.

302 pages, Hardcover

First published October 1, 1996

Generally a good read with much wisdom. I felt that some of the descriptions of the Chela's learning were a little unlikely even given the miraculous way spiritual teachers can cause disciples to learn. But let's face it it's what makes you unable to put the book down!
I was also a bit disappointed at the final chapters which suggested that Haley alone solved the confrontation between good and evil.
I'm sure the author is aware of the role played in reality by Dion Fortune and her team in the occult war with the Nazis so the ending smacked a bit like Superwoman which detracted from the true reality of how the balance of Ying/Yang is kept
Still a great read

Religious story (not LDS literature) told as a romance novel. I loved how it blended many religions yet still had some wonderfully inspiring moments. The theme of giving up all you wanted for yourself in order to serve the Lord was especially touching for me at the time I read this.
